管理一般電子商務

AEM通用解決方案提供管理存放在存放庫中的商務資訊的方法(與使用外部電子商務引擎相反)。 這包括:

注意

標準AEM安裝包含一般AEM(JCR)電子商務實作。

這目前的用途為示範,或根據您的需求,做為自訂實作的基礎。

產品和產品變數

注意

下列程式同時適用於產品和產品變異。

建立產品之前,您需要定義 支架. 這會指定定義產品及其編輯方式所需的欄位。

每種不同的產品類型都需要架構。 適當的架構可透過下列任一方式與產品建立關聯:

  • 路徑
  • 產品可以參照支架
注意

Geometrixx — 戶外商店只有一種產品類型(因此也只有一種架構):

/etc/scaffolding/geometrixx-outdoors

Geometrixx — 戶外產品類型在上處於活動狀態:

/etc/commerce/products/geometrixx-outdoors

您可以在任何位置建立新產品定義,而不需進行任何其他設定。

匯入產品

匯入產品 — 觸控最佳化UI

  1. 導覽至 產品 主控台,透過 商務.

  2. 使用 產品 主控台導覽至所需位置。

  3. 使用 匯入產品 圖示以開啟精靈。

    chlimage_1-1

  4. 指定下列設定:

    • 匯入工具

      特定 商務提供商,預設為 Geometrixx.

    • 來源

      要導入的檔案;您可以使用瀏覽器來選取檔案。

    • 增量匯入

      指出這是否為增量匯入(而非完整匯入)。

    注意

    增量匯入(sample geometrixx-outdoor匯入工具的)會在產品層級運作。

    可定義自訂匯入工具,以視需要運作。

  5. 選擇 下一個 若要匯入產品,將會顯示所執行動作的記錄檔。

    注意

    產品將會匯入至目前位置,或相對於目前位置。

    注意

    重複使用 下一個返回 會重複匯入產品定義。 但是,由於它們有相同的SKU,因此存放庫中現有的資訊只會遭到覆寫。

  6. 選擇 完成 以關閉精靈。

匯入產品 — 傳統UI

  1. 使用 工具 主控台會開啟 商務 檔案夾。

  2. 按兩下以開啟 產品匯入工具:

    chlimage_1-22

  3. 指定下列設定:

    • 存放區名稱

      產品將進口至:

      /etc/commerce/products/<*store name*>/

    • 商務提供程式

      匯入工具 商務提供商;預設Geometrixx。

    • 來源檔案

      要導入的檔案的儲存庫中的位置。

    • 增量匯入

      指出這是否為增量匯入(而非完整匯入)。

  4. 按一下 匯入產品.

建立產品資訊

注意

標準產品管理是基本的,因為Geometrixx — 戶外產品集保持基本。 複雜性取決於產品 支架,因此透過您自己的產品架構,便可進行更精密的編輯作業。

建立產品資訊 — 觸控最佳化UI

  1. 使用 產品 主控台(透過 商務)導覽至所需位置。

  2. 使用 建立 圖示來選取其中一個項目(視結構和位置而定):

    • 建立產品
    • 建立產品變異

    chlimage_1-14

  3. 嚮導將開啟。 使用 基本產品標籤 ,輸入 產品屬性 用於新產品或產品變體。

    注意

    標題SKU 是建立產品或變體所需的最低值。

  4. 選擇 建立 以儲存資訊。

注意

許多產品都以各種顏色和/或尺寸提供。 基本產品和相關產品變體的相關資訊均可從 產品 控制台。

產品及其變體會儲存為樹狀結構,產品資訊位於頂端,下方會顯示變體(此結構由UI強制執行)。

編輯產品資訊

注意

geometrixx-outdoors中的產品影像提供來源:

/etc/commerce/products/...

這表示依預設,會被 dispatcher,請視需要進行設定。

編輯產品資訊 — 觸控最佳化UI

  1. 使用 產品 主控台(透過 商務)導覽至您的產品資訊。

  2. 使用下列其中一項:

    選取 檢視產品資料 圖示:

    chlimage_1-3

  3. 產品屬性 即會顯示。 使用 編輯完成 進行任何變更。

顯示產品參考

顯示產品參考資料 — 觸控最佳化UI

  1. 使用 產品 主控台(透過 商務)導覽至您的產品資訊。

  2. 使用圖示開啟「參考」的次要邊欄:

    chlimage_1-4

  3. 選取您需要的產品 — 次要邊欄將會更新,以顯示可用的參考類型:

    chlimage_1-88

  4. 按一下/點選參考類型(例如「產品頁面」)以展開清單。

  5. 選取特定參考以顯示選項:

    • 導覽至產品頁面
    • 編輯產品頁面

    chlimage_1-89

搜尋產品

  1. 導覽至 產品 主控台,透過 商務.

  2. 使用圖示開啟次要邊欄以供搜尋:

  3. 您可搜尋產品有幾個面向。 搜索只能使用一個或多個刻面。 找到的產品將顯示:

    chlimage_1-90

  4. 按一下/點選產品會開啟它。 您也可以發佈或檢視產品資料。

您可以使用CRXDE Lite修改現有小面或新增小面:

  1. 導航到:

    http://localhost:4502/crx/de/index.jsp#/libs/commerce/gui/content/products/aside/items/search/items/searchpanel/facets

  2. 例如,您可以修改產品搜尋頁面上顯示的大小。 按一下 sizegroup 節點。

  3. 按一下 items 節點,然後按一下 propertypredicate 節點。

  4. 您可以修改 propertyValues. 例如,您可以添加XS、XXL或移除大小。

  5. 按一下 全部儲存 並導覽至產品搜尋頁面。 您的變更應會顯示。

多個資產

您可以在產品元件中新增多個資產,然後指定要出現在產品頁面上的資產。

注意

所有與多個資產相關的作業都可使用觸控最佳化UI完成。

新增多個資產

  1. 導覽至 產品 主控台,透過 商務.

  2. 使用 產品 主控台,導覽至所需產品。

    注意

    您必須位於產品層級,而非變體層級。

  3. 點選/按一下 檢視產品資料 表徵圖。

  4. 點選/按一下「編輯」圖示。

  5. 捲動至 新增.

    chlimage_1-91

  6. 點選/按一下 新增. 隨即顯示新資產預留位置。

  7. 點選/按一下​變更​會開啟一個對話方塊,讓您選擇資產。

  8. 選取您要新增的資產。

    注意

    您可以選取的資產為 資產.

  9. 點選/按一下「完成」圖示。

現在,您的產品元件中會儲存兩個資產。 您可以設定要在產品頁面上顯示哪個頁面。 這適用於類別系統。 首先,您需要將類別新增至個別資產:

  1. 點選/按一下 檢視產品資料.

  2. 輸入 資產類別 例如 cat1cat2.

    注意

    您也可以使用類別的標籤。

  3. 點選/按一下「完成」圖示。 你現在必須 轉出 您的變更。

現在,您的資產在產品元件中已有類別。 您可以設定要在三個不同層級顯示的類別:

注意

如果您未設定類別,則第一個資產會顯示在產品頁面上。

選擇要顯示的影像的機制如下:

  1. 驗證是否為產品頁面設定了類別。
  2. 否則,驗證是否為目錄設定了類別。
  3. 若未設定,請確認是否已為產品控制台設定類別。
注意

對於目錄層級和產品控制台層級,您必須轉出變更以套用修改,並在產品頁面上查看差異。

產品頁面

  1. 導覽至您的產品頁面。
  2. 編輯 產品元件。
  3. 輸入 影像類別 您選擇( cat1 例如)。
  4. 點選/按一下 完成. 頁面會重新整理,且應顯示正確的資產。

目錄

  1. 導覽至您的目錄。
  2. 點選/按一下 檢視屬性.
  3. 點選/按一下 編輯.
  4. 點選/按一下 資產 標籤。
  5. 輸入所需 產品資產類別.
  6. 點選/按一下 完成.
  7. 轉出 您的變更。

產品主控台

  1. 使用 產品 主控台,導覽至所需的產品。
  2. 點選/按一下 檢視產品資料.
  3. 點選/按一下 編輯.
  4. 輸入 預設資產類別.
  5. 點選/按一下 完成.
  6. 轉出 您的變更。

發佈/取消發佈產品資訊

發佈/取消發佈產品資訊 — 觸控最佳化UI

注意

產品資訊通常會透過參考其頁面發佈。 例如,發佈參考產品Y的頁面X時,AEM會詢問您是否也要發佈產品Y。

針對特殊情況,AEM也支援直接從產品資料發佈。

  1. 使用 產品 主控台(透過 商務)導覽至您的產品資訊。

  2. 使用下列其中一項:

    選取 發佈取消發佈 圖示(視需要)。

    chlimage_1-6 chlimage_1-7

    產品資訊將酌情發佈或取消發佈。

產品更新的事件處理常式

有一個事件處理程式,它記錄在添加、修改或刪除產品頁面時以及添加、修改或刪除產品頁面時的事件。 有下列OSGi事件:

  • com/adobe/cq/commerce/pim/PRODUCT_ADDED
  • com/adobe/cq/commerce/pim/PRODUCT_MODIFIED
  • com/adobe/cq/commerce/pim/PRODUCT_DELETED
  • com/adobe/cq/commerce/pim/PRODUCT_PAGE_ADDED
  • com/adobe/cq/commerce/pim/PRODUCT_PAGE_MODIFIED
  • com/adobe/cq/commerce/pim/PRODUCT_PAGE_DELETED

PRODUCT_* 事件,路徑會指向 /etc/commerce/products. 若 PRODUCT_PAGE_* 事件,路徑會指向 cq:Page 節點。

您可以在OSGI事件的Web主控台中查看這些事件( /system/console/events),例如:

注意

另請閱讀 AEM中的事件處理.

具有新增至購物車連結的影像元件可讓您透過在影像上建立與產品連結的熱點,快速將產品新增至購物車。

按一下熱點會開啟一個對話方塊,讓您選擇產品的大小和數量。

  1. 導覽至您要新增元件的頁面。

  2. 將元件拖放至頁面中。

  3. 資產瀏覽器.

  4. 您可以:

    • 按一下元件,然後按一下「編輯」圖示
    • 按兩下
  5. 按一下全螢幕圖示。

    chlimage_1-92

  6. 按一下「啟動對應」圖示。

    chlimage_1-93

  7. 按一下其中一個形狀表徵圖。

    chlimage_1-21

  8. 根據需要修改和移動形狀。

  9. 按一下形狀。

  10. 按一下瀏覽圖示會開啟 資產選擇器.

    注意

    或者,您可以直接輸入必須在產品層級(而非變型層級)的產品路徑。

    chlimage_1-94

  11. 按兩下確認圖示,然後按一下退出全螢幕。

  12. 按一下元件旁之頁面上的某處。 頁面應會重新整理,您應會在影像上看到下列符號:

  13. 切換至 預覽 模式。

  14. 按一下+熱點。 將開啟一個對話框,您可以在其中選擇輸入的產品的大小和數量 路徑.

    chlimage_1-95

  15. 輸入大小和數量。

  16. 按一下「添加到購物車」按鈕。 對話框關閉。

  17. 導覽至您的購物車。 產品應該在這裡。

配置選項

您可以設定按一下熱點時對話方塊的外觀:

  1. 按一下元件,然後按一下設定圖示。

    chlimage_1-96

  2. 向下捲動. 有 新增至購物車 標籤。

    chlimage_1-97

  3. 按一下 新增至購物車. 您可以使用3個設定選項。

    chlimage_1-98

  4. 按一下「完成」圖示。

目錄

產生目錄

產生目錄 — 觸控最佳化UI

注意

目錄會參考您的產品資料。

要生成目錄:

  1. 開啟Sites主控台(例如 http://localhost:4502/sites.html/content)。

  2. 導覽至您要建立新頁面的位置。

  3. 若要開啟選項清單,請使用 建立 圖示:

    建立圖示

  4. 從清單中選取 建立目錄,則會開啟「建立目錄」精靈。

    chlimage_1-99

  5. 導覽至所需的目錄Blueprint。

  6. 點選/按一下 選擇 按鈕,然後點選/按一下所需的「目錄Blueprint」。

  7. 點選/按一下 下一個.

    chlimage_1-100

  8. 輸入 標題名稱.

  9. 點選/按一下 建立 按鈕。 目錄隨即建立,對話方塊隨即開啟。

    chlimage_1-101

  10. 點選/按一下 完成 按鈕會將您帶回Sites主控台,讓您可在其中查看目錄。

    點選/按一下 開啟目錄 按鈕會開啟您的目錄(例如 http://localhost:4502/editor.html/content/test-catalog.html)。

產生目錄 — 傳統UI

注意

目錄會參考您的 產品資料.

  1. 使用 網站 主控台,導覽至 目錄Blueprint,然後是基礎目錄。

    例如:

    http://localhost:4502/siteadmin#/content/catalogs/geometrixx-outdoors/base-catalog

  2. 使用 章節Blueprint 範本。

    例如, Swimwear.

  3. 開啟新 Swimwear 頁面,然後按一下 編輯Blueprint 開啟 屬性 對話框,可在此設定 產品 中。

    例如,開啟 標籤/關鍵字 欄位,依序選取「活動」、「從Geometrixx — 戶外區域游泳」。

  4. 按一下 確定 儲存屬性;範例產品將顯示在 產品選擇標準 在Blueprint頁面上。

  5. 按一下 轉出變更……,選取 轉出頁面和所有子頁面,然後按一下 下一個 then 轉出. 成功完成轉出後, 狀態 指示器將顯示為綠色。

  6. 您現在可以按一下 關閉 查新目錄部分;例如,在和底下:

    http://localhost:4502/cf#/content/geometrixx-outdoors/en/swimwear.html

  7. 從Blueprint頁再次按一下 編輯Blueprint屬性 對話框開啟 產生的頁面 標籤。 在「橫幅清單」欄位中,選取您要顯示的影像;例如, summer.jpg

  8. 按一下 確定 儲存屬性;橫幅資訊會顯示在 產品選擇標準 在Blueprint頁面上。

  9. 轉出這些新變更。

轉出目錄

轉出目錄 — 觸控最佳化UI

若要轉出目錄:

  1. 導覽至 目錄 主控台,透過 商務.

  2. 導覽至您要轉出的目錄。

  3. 使用下列其中一項:

    選取 轉出變更 圖示:

    轉出

  4. 在精靈中,視需要設定轉出,然後點選/按一下 轉出變更.

  5. 對話方塊隨即開啟。 點選/按一下 完成 當處理完成時。

轉出目錄 — 傳統UI

若要轉出目錄:

  1. 導覽至您要轉出的目錄。 例如:

    http://localhost:4502/cf#/content/catalogs/geometrixx-outdoors/base-catalog.html

  2. 按一下 轉出變更……

  3. 視需要設定轉出。

  4. 按一下 轉出.

Blueprint匯入工具

Blueprint匯入工具 — 觸控最佳化UI

  1. 導覽至 目錄 主控台,透過 商務.

  2. 導覽至您要匯入目錄Blueprint的位置。

  3. 點選/按一下 導入藍圖 表徵圖。

  4. 在精靈中,視需要選取來源,然後點選/按一下 下一個.

    chlimage_1-340

  5. 點選/按一下 完成 匯入完成後。

Blueprint匯入工具 — 傳統UI

  1. 使用 工具 主控台,導覽至 商務.

    例如:

    http://localhost:4502/miscadmin#/etc/commerce

  2. 開啟 目錄Bluprint匯入工具.

  3. 視需要設定匯入。

  4. 按一下 導入目錄藍圖.

促銷活動

建立促銷活動

建立促銷活動 — 傳統UI

注意

下列範例處理直接在 行銷活動,這用於憑單。

促銷活動也可以在 體驗 行銷活動內。

如需詳細資訊,請參閱 促銷活動和憑單.

  1. 開啟 網站 製作例項的主控台。

  2. 在左窗格中,選取您需要的 行銷活動.

  3. 按一下 新增,請選取 促銷活動 範本,然後指定 標題 (和 名稱 (如有需要)。

  4. 按一下​建立。新的促銷活動頁面會顯示在右側窗格中。

  5. 編輯 屬性 按下列其中一項:

    • 開啟頁面,然後按一下「編輯」按鈕以開啟「屬性」對話方塊
    • 在網站主控台中選取頁面,然後使用內容功能表(通常是滑鼠右鍵)來選取 屬性…… 並開啟「屬性」對話框

    指定 促銷活動類型, 折扣類型, 折扣值 和任何其他欄位。

  6. 按一下 確定 儲存。

  7. 您現在可以啟動您的促銷活動,讓購物者在發佈執行個體上看到它。

憑單

建立憑單

建立憑單 — 傳統UI

  1. 開啟 網站 製作例項的主控台。

  2. 在左窗格中,選取您需要的 行銷活動.

  3. 按一下 新增,請選取 憑單 範本,然後指定 標題 (和 名稱 (如有需要)。

  4. 按一下​建立。新憑單頁將顯示在右窗格中。

  5. 按兩下以開啟新憑單頁面,然後按一下 編輯 以視需要設定資訊。

  6. 按一下 確定 儲存。

  7. 您現在可以啟動您的憑單,讓購物者可以在發佈執行個體的購物車中使用。

刪除憑單

刪除憑單 — 傳統UI

為使客戶無法使用憑單,您可以:

  • 停用憑證 — 憑證將保留在製作環境中,以便您稍後重新啟用。
  • 完全刪除。

這兩個動作都可從 網站 控制台。

修改憑單

修改憑單 — 傳統UI

要更改憑證或促銷的屬性,可以在 網站 主控台,按一下 編輯. 儲存後,您應該啟動它,以便將變更推送至發佈執行個體。

向購物車添加憑單

若要允許用戶向購物車添加憑單,您可以使用內置 憑單 元件(商務類別)。 您必須將此項目新增至與購物車顯示位置相同的頁面(但不是強制項目)。 憑單元件僅僅是一種表單,用戶可以在其中輸入憑單代碼,它是實際顯示已申請憑單及其折扣清單的購物車元件。

在示範網站(Geometrixx Outdoors — 英文)中,您可以在購物車頁面的實際購物車下方看到憑證表單。

訂購

注意

應該記住,現成可用的AEM不具備與訂單相關的標準功能所需的操作,例如退回商品、更新訂單狀態、履行、生成裝箱單。 其主要用途為技術預覽。

AEM中的一般訂單管理保持基本;精靈中可用的欄位取決於架構:
/etc/scaffolding/geometrixx-outdoors/order/jcr:content/cq:dialog

如果您建立自訂的架構,則可儲存更多訂單資訊。

注意

訂單控制台會公開供應商訂單資訊,這些資訊從未發佈。

客戶訂單資訊保存在其主目錄中,並由其帳戶的訂單歷史記錄公開。 此資訊連同其他主目錄一起發佈。

建立訂單資訊

建立訂單資訊 — 觸控最佳化UI

  1. 使用 訂購 主控台導覽至所需位置。

  2. 使用 建立 圖示以選取 建立順序.

  3. 嚮導將開啟。 使用 基本, 內容, 付款履行 頁簽 關於新訂單的資訊.

  4. 選擇 建立 以儲存資訊。

編輯訂單資訊

編輯訂單資訊 — 觸控最佳化UI

  1. 使用 訂購 主控台導覽至順序。

  2. 使用下列其中一項:

    選取 檢視訂單資料 圖示:

  3. 訂購資訊 即會顯示。 使用 編輯完成 進行任何變更。

本頁內容